Skip to main content

AccessTr.neT


VBA ile runtime modunu öğrenme ve işlem yapma

VBA ile runtime modunu öğrenme ve işlem yapma

Çözüldü #1
Selamlar,

hazırlanan uygulamanın dağıtıldığında runtime modu dışında çalışması istenmiyorsa aşağıdaki kodu form, rapor, başlangıç işlemleri kısmına koyarak kullanıcıyı yönlendirebilirsiniz.

Kullanılacak sabit: acSysCmdRuntime

Kod:
If SysCmd(acSysCmdRuntime) = True Then
' runtime ise yapılacaklar
Else
' runtime değilse yapılacaklar
End If

Kod:
If SysCmd(acSysCmdRuntime) = False Then
MsgBox "Uygulama sadece runtime modunda çalışır.", MB_ICONSTOP
Application.Quit acQuitSaveAll
End If

En iyi yöntem bence runtime değilse Autoit benzeri bir geliştirme ortamı ile veritababnını gözetlemek ve runtime ile başlatmak.

bunun için registery'den sorgulama yapılmalı. Burada hangi sürümüm kurulu olduğuna bakılmalı ve Access yoksa sessiz Access 2007 runtime kurulumu yaptırılmalı. sonra uygulama başlatılır. böylece kulanıcı da exe çalıştırma hastalığından vazgeçmemiş olur.

sağlıcakla...
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da

Bu Konudaki Yorumlar
VBA ile runtime modunu öğrenme ve işlem yapma - Yazar: mehmeser - 18/04/2009, 00:09